More DescriptionPublic health practitioners respond to a wide variety of disease events. Professional games place responders in situations where they face the decisions, conflicts, and challenges that they would experience in a real event. Playing professional games can help everyone understand the complex, inter-agency, challenges that often come up during these situations. In this book we describe how to design professional games for disease response. We cover all forms of disease, from chronic and non-infectious diseases to bio-terrorism events. We intersperse discussions of game design with examples of games, from games on mental health services to naturally occurring infectious disease outbreaks. In addition we discuss aspects of disease response that you need to understand in order to avoid common pitfalls in designing these games.Professional game designers are often called upon to design games that involve disease outbreak. Public health professionals can find themselves playing in, or sponsoring, games on disease response. Both groups can benefit from an understanding of the basic concepts of game design, disease response, and gaming disease response.
